Closed Bug 941270 Opened 8 years ago Closed 7 years ago

[User Story] Browser: Programmatically create new window

Categories

(Firefox OS Graveyard :: Gaia::System::Browser Chrome, defect)

x86
macOS
defect
Not set
normal

Tracking

(feature-b2g:2.1, tracking-b2g:backlog)

RESOLVED FIXED
2.1 S3 (29aug)
feature-b2g 2.1
tracking-b2g backlog

People

(Reporter: pdol, Assigned: kgrandon)

References

Details

(Whiteboard: [ucid:System145, 1.4:P2, ft:systemsfe], system-browser, [p=2][systemsfe])

User Story:
As a web developer I want to open an additional window (e.g. window.open, target=_blank).

Acceptance Criteria:
Functionality should match existing Browser functionality unless described otherwise in UX spec.

Note: 
This bug is mainly to ensure this use case is already satisfied after the Browser becomes part of System.
Component: Gaia::System → Gaia::System::Browser
No longer blocks: browser-chrome-mvp
Estimating as 2 points, assuming that there's just a menu item in the overflow menu which opens a new browser window.
Whiteboard: [ucid:System145, 1.4:P2, ft:systems-fe], system-browser → [ucid:System145, 1.4:P2, ft:systems-fe], system-browser, [p=2]
Flags: in-moztrap?(nhirata.bugzilla)
No longer blocks: 1.4-systems-fe
blocking-b2g: --- → backlog
feature-b2g: --- → 2.1
Whiteboard: [ucid:System145, 1.4:P2, ft:systems-fe], system-browser, [p=2] → [ucid:System145, 1.4:P2, ft:systemsfe], system-browser, [p=2]
Target Milestone: --- → 2.0 S3 (6june)
Candice, I think you were trying to assign the target milestone as 2.1 S3, rather than 2.0 S3, right?
Target Milestone: 2.0 S3 (6june) → 2.1 S3 (29aug)
Depends on: 1054215
Blocks: 941214
No longer blocks: browser-chrome-mvp
Summary: [User Story] Browser: New window → [User Story] Browser: Programmatically create new window
Just assign an owner on user story bug. Candice, feel free to dispatch the bug to engineering managers or leads if it's much better for then to own the user story bugs. Thank you.
Assignee: nobody → cserran
Blocks: rocketbar-mvp
No longer blocks: 941214
Assignee: cserran → kgrandon
Whiteboard: [ucid:System145, 1.4:P2, ft:systemsfe], system-browser, [p=2] → [ucid:System145, 1.4:P2, ft:systemsfe], system-browser, [p=2][systemsfe]
Dependencies have landed, this is ready for acceptance testing.
Status: NEW → RESOLVED
Closed: 7 years ago
Resolution: --- → FIXED
Flags: in-moztrap?(nhirata.bugzilla) → in-moztrap+
blocking-b2g: backlog → ---
You need to log in before you can comment on or make changes to this bug.